Proper Cartridge Alignment

Proper cartridge alignment is essential for maintaining accurate sound quality and reducing tracking issues, but it also directly influences your hand stability during setup. When you perform cartridge calibration correctly, you ensure the stylus tracks the record grooves accurately, preventing unnecessary strain on your hands. Misaligned cartridges can cause uneven forces, making your hands shake more as you try to compensate. To improve stability, use a protractor or alignment tool to set the cartridge at the correct angle and position. Proper alignment reduces the need for constant readjustment and minimizes the risk of damaging your records or stylus. When your cartridge is correctly aligned, your hands remain steadier, making setup smoother and more confident. What Are the Best Techniques to Keep Your Hands Steady?

steady hands through technique

To keep your hands steady while using a turntable, you need to focus on techniques that enhance stability and control. Start with proper grip techniques by holding the tonearm gently but firmly, avoiding unnecessary tension that can cause shaking. Use your fingers to guide the arm smoothly, maintaining a relaxed grip. Additionally, make certain arm support by resting your elbow or forearm against a stable surface or your body to minimize movement. Keep your wrist relaxed and avoid gripping tightly, as tension can transfer to your hands and cause instability. Maintaining a balanced posture and positioning your body to support your arm will help you stay steady. Consistent practice of these techniques will improve your control and reduce hand shakes during playback.

What Practical Tips Can Improve Your Record Adjustments?

ensure proper turntable setup

To improve your record adjustments, start by ensuring your turntable is properly calibrated. Regular record cleaning removes dust and debris that can cause uneven playback, making adjustments smoother. Keep your stylus well-maintained; a clean, properly aligned stylus improves tracking and reduces vibrations that might cause shaking. When handling records, use anti-static brushes to eliminate static buildup, which can interfere with precise adjustments. Use a spirit level to verify your turntable’s horizontal position, ensuring stability during setup. Take your time with each adjustment—rushing can lead to misalignment. Practicing consistent, gentle handling minimizes hand tremors and improves accuracy. Can Dietary Changes Reduce Involuntary Hand Movements During Record Handling?

Yes, dietary adjustments can help reduce involuntary hand movements caused by hand tremor causes. Incorporating foods rich in magnesium and potassium, like bananas and leafy greens, may improve muscle stability. Avoiding caffeine and alcohol, which can exacerbate tremors, also helps. While diet alone might not eliminate tremors, making these changes can support better control during record handling, especially if your tremors are linked to nutritional deficiencies or irritants.
